Super Bowl Champion Darren Sproles Sells SoCal Home at a Loss

Published: March 24, 2020 | By: American Luxury Staff

NFL player Darren Sproles, now retired, is very interested in a change of scene, and in a hurry to decamp for new horizons. This week, Sproles put his home in Poway, California, sold for $2.7 million, about a hundred thousand dollars under his 2014 purchase price.

The 9,000 square-footer contains six bedrooms and eight baths. It’s essentially a large Spanish-style ranch, which sits on a four-acre lot; the home’s exterior living area includes a large beach-entry pool with lagoon styling.

Inside the house, updates have rendered the living style as contemporary, with rustic elements. The wide-plank hardwood floors have been matte finished, and ceilings occasionally sport raw timber.

The home’s amenities list is extensive. A home theater with tiered seating, a corner master bedroom with two sets of oversized French doors opening onto the outdoor living space, and a games room with a wet bar are standout spaces.

Outside, lawns, gardens and a playground help fill out the grounds, which offer sweeping hilltop views.

Sproles played professionally for 15 years. He played with the Eagles, Saints and Chargers before retiring this year.
